Crushers of this type are more suitable for the reduction of hard to medium hard material fed in smaller lumps Jaw crushers are sensitive to moist and plastic feed material and tend to choke if there is a substantial proportion of fine particles in the feed The attainable reduction ratio is between about 6 1 and 8 1

4 ROLL CRUSHER Roll crushers are used for producing additional reductions in the sizes of stone after the output of a quarry has been subjected to one or more stages of prior crushing Roll crushers have a theoretical MAXIMUM reduction ratio of 4 1 If a 2 inch particle is fed to the roll crusher the absolute smallest size one could expect from the crusher is 1/2 inch
